The Golden State Warriors defeated the Los Angeles Lakers 121-117 in a high-stakes showdown Thursday night at Chase Center, with Stephen Curry erupting for 40 points. The game, a potential playoff preview, drew national attention as both teams battle for Western Conference positioning in the final weeks of the regular season.

Curry shot 14-of-22 from the field, including 8 three-pointers, while adding 6 rebounds and 5 assists. LeBron James led the Lakers with 32 points, 11 assists, and 8 rebounds in the losing effort. The Warriors improved to 48-31, while the Lakers dropped to 45-34 in the tight playoff race.

The matchup is trending nationally as fans debate whether the Warriors' small-ball lineup can contain Anthony Davis (28 points, 12 rebounds) in a potential postseason series. Social media erupted over a controversial no-call on Draymond Green's late-game defense against James, with the NBA Last Two Minute Report expected Friday.

Key stat lines:

  • Klay Thompson: 22 points (6/14 3PT)
  • D'Angelo Russell: 18 points, 7 assists (Lakers)
  • Andrew Wiggins: 17 points, lockdown defense

The Warriors host the Pelicans Saturday, while the Lakers face the Grizzlies Sunday in critical games for playoff seeding. Thursday's thriller averaged 7.2 million viewers on TNT, the most-watched NBA regular season game this year.

Warriors coach Steve Kerr praised his team's resilience: "When Steph gets going like that, we're tough to beat." Lakers coach Darvin Ham lamented defensive breakdowns: "We lost track of Curry twice in crunch time - that's the ballgame."

With both teams likely facing play-in tournament scenarios, analysts suggest this could be the first of multiple Warriors-Lakers matchups this postseason. The teams split their four-game season series 2-2, with all games decided by single digits.
